Papyrus 92 (in the Gregory-Aland numbering), designated by ๐”“92, (PNarmuthis 69.39a/229a) is an early New Testament papyrus.

Description

The writing is in 27 lines per page. The Greek text of this codex is a representative of the Alexandrian text-type. ๐”“92 shows strong affinity with ๐”“46, Codex Sinaiticus, and Vaticanus. It is currently housed at the Egyptian Museum (Inv. 69,39a + 69,229a) in Cairo.
